Output dd8fed86ac1350f0bc8c36ca9efba5d27824e69d11509a7df4caf7ba36354ae1:0

value
514874783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 972ed075cdde9359637af96abe90c04d116ec738 OP_EQUAL
address
3FUQ3Dygwka9MyZnBHkFYMDuz9przcqcqE
transaction
dd8fed86ac1350f0bc8c36ca9efba5d27824e69d11509a7df4caf7ba36354ae1
spent
true